NBA Trade Rumors: Celtics Target Mavs' Andrew Bogut as Boston Seeks Defensive Center

The Boston Celtics are reportedly looking for a defensive center to man their interior defense and Dallas Mavericks big man Andrew Bogut is rumored to be one of their top targets in midseason.

Boston has acquired Al Horford during the free-agency period and while the four-time NBA All-Star center has evidently helped the Celtics improve on both ends of the floor (the team has a 112 offensive rating and a 102 defensive rating with him on the court, both "better than most players on roster", as per CBS Sports' Matt Moore), he has not been known as an excellent rebounder and rim protector.

This has led to speculations that the Celtics are trying to find a big man who is more of a shot blocker and inside defender to pair with Horford up front and that Bogut is the team's primary target at the moment.

With the Mavericks currently struggling in the bottom of the Western Conference standings, there are also rumors that the club could go on a rebuilding route with 24-year-old Harrison Barnes as the new focal point.

Dallas is in danger of having their worst season in the Dirk Nowitzki era and with the German in the twilight years of his career, this is said to be the perfect time for the team to get younger. Trading Bogut could be the beginning of the future for the Mavs.

Moore noted that the Celtics will likely offer Amir Johnson, Kelly Olynyk, or Terry Rozier with a future draft pick to the Mavs for Bogut and Dallas should welcome the package's future value.

Meanwhile, Bogut is reportedly the ideal frontcourt partner for Horford, especially on the defensive end. The one-time NBA champion big man is also a postseason veteran which could help the Celtics go deeper in the playoffs and possibly contend with East powerhouses Cleveland Cavaliers and Toronto Raptors.

However, NBC Sports' Pro Basketball Talk indicated that the Mavs have "no immediate intention to shop" Bogut as the team's focus right now is to try salvaging their season.

If the Mavs continue camping in the bottom of the West standings, then the probability of Bogut getting dealt will go higher as the February trade deadline draws near.
